MySQL中的變量聲明和使用是MySQL常見的操作之一,本文將簡單介紹如何在MySQL中聲明和使用變量。
在MySQL中,可以使用DECLARE語句聲明變量,其語法如下:
DECLARE variable_name [datatype][DEFAULT value];
其中,variable_name為變量名,datatype為數據類型(可選),DEFAULT value為變量的默認值(可選)。
下面是一個示例:
DECLARE var1 INT; DECLARE var2 VARCHAR(10) DEFAULT 'Hello';
在MySQL中,可以使用SET語句給變量賦值,其語法如下:
SET variable_name = value;
下面是一個示例:
SET var1 = 1; SET var2 = 'World';
在MySQL中,可以使用SELECT語句將變量的值作為結果集的一部分返回,其語法如下:
SELECT variable_name;
下面是一個示例:
SELECT var1, var2;
在MySQL中,可以在SQL語句中使用變量,其語法如下:
SELECT ... FROM table1 WHERE column1 = variable_name;
下面是一個示例:
SELECT * FROM students WHERE age = var1;
在MySQL中,可以使用IF語句來根據變量的值對數據進行選擇,其語法如下:
IF variable_name = value THEN ... ELSE ... END IF;
下面是一個示例:
IF var1 = 1 THEN SELECT 'One'; ELSE SELECT 'Not One'; END IF;
總之,MySQL中的變量聲明和使用可以用于數據操作和過程編寫等方面,非常實用。